The Corventa schema registry validates every event against its registered schema before publish, so its latency sits directly on the hot path. Most tuning concerns the validation cache, compatibility-check concurrency, and how aggressively we prefetch schema versions. Defaults are safe for clusters up to roughly fifty producers; beyond that, read the scaling guide before touching anything. Changes require a review from the platform rotation, since a bad value can stall all producers at once. The current default constants are shown below.

constants for yaduf-fahag:
BUDGETS = {
    "kelix": 528,
    "briwyn": 734,
}

Handover — Top Floor Quiet Room

Priya, the quiet room on level 9 at Calder House is now bookable again after the ventilation fix. Please keep the blinds down until the glare film arrives, and log any booking clashes with facilities. The door lock was rekeyed on Tuesday, so use the new code below.

badge for fajog-fahap: bdg-G-50

Vendor note: Lexifold Systems maintains the string-extraction script we run against the Pennywhistle app before each release. Do not fork it locally; their contract requires we file change requests through their queue. Runs happen Tuesdays. Output lands in the shared locale bundle. If extraction fails or strings go missing, escalate to Lexifold's integration desk directly.

pager mailbox: holius@nelvrogrid.internal

The scanner never accepts anonymous submissions: each scan job must carry a bearer credential scoped to the `scan:submit` permission, and results retrieval requires `scan:read`. Credentials are validated on every hop, including the callback that posts findings to the Quillbarrow registry mirror. Tokens expire after twelve hours and cannot be refreshed; request a new one instead. For local review builds, configure the client with the key that follows.

app token of fajop-fahif = qvz4-AnML

Handover — export retries (Mirrovane plugin SDK)

Failed exports now retry 3x with backoff; plugin authors should make handlers idempotent. Dead-lettered jobs land in the Grainfall queue. Don't replay manually unless the queue stalls past 30 min. To unlock the replay console for stuck batches, use the recovery passphrase noted below.

vault phrase of yaguf-hahaf = druath-holix